>> declare -lib C:/Users/john smith/AppData/Roaming/pd/Gem
>you should never do that.
Nah, C'mon, full path is legal in the Help file, and easier to understand to the Op.
>the idea of [declare] is to express a dependency on a library, rather
than to provide an attacker with valuable information about the
filesystem layout of the computer you happened to use.
Attacker?
>it also makes it impossible for "jane doe" to use your patch (unless you
want to maintain a list of all users, who are supposed to run the patch,
in your patch).
You mean in your Pc, and it wouldn't work because of the “White space””.
>if you want to put libraries into non-standard locations, you should use
the preferences's "Path" to search those locations.
If preferences are working on that windows registry, which happens to be buggie on many pcs.
>the actual entries to the [declare] object should always be relative.
Not always.
